Dark Humour For Christmas

Father Christmas was flirting with fate On accepting for once a blind date In the park on a bench He sat waiting to quench His desires but she was very late. Snow was falling and that made it worse This encounter was surely a curse She turned up past mid night Found him rigid and white In a panic she called for a hearse! -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- The Park Bench Christmas Contest Hosted by Sara Kendrick ~ Pict. 3 © 4th December 2018
